Have new computer -- PowerBook G4, 800mhz, with Mac X 10.2 installed. I upgraded to 10.3. Have an Apple Laserwriter II NTX printer.

Printer is connected to small cream colored AsanteTalk box that is connected to a light blue larger Asante router that is connected to my PowerBook.

Printer prints fine on test page but computer can't locate it. When opening documents, system reverts to 9.2 then back to 10 depending on what I'm doing. Can't install printer in chooser; can't install driver in 10.

Try leaving the printer turned on and powering off the Asante Localtalk box for a few minutes, then try installing the drivers in X.
 
  • (1) Make sure Appletalk is on in the Network prefernces,
    (2) make sure Appletalk is active in Directory Access (it is off by default in 10.3, you'll find it in the Utilities folder in the Applications folder)

The LaserWriter IIntx is a Postscript 2 printer, so it should still work with Mac OS X. On the other hand, the IInt is a Postscript 1 printer and requires additional software (like ghostscript) to bridge the gap.

Make sure you aren't trying to print from a Classic program. If you are doing that, you may not have set up Classic to print from your network, something OS X does rather painlessly.

Are you trying to print from OS X or Classic?
 
I have an Asante box like yours and it has a built in print server. As long as your printer is connected to it, you need to set up your Classic chooser/Apple talk with the letters "lp" and then the IP address of your Asante router.

Mac OS X you can just "Add Printers" and you should have a built in driver that will let you do this quickly.
